How Foagra Works: The Pharmacology Behind the Medicine
Mechanism of Action
Foagra works by inhibiting the enzyme PDE5, which normally degrades cyclic guanosine monophosphate (cGMP) in the smooth muscle cells of the penis. When sexual arousal occurs, nitric oxide is released in the erectile tissue, triggering a cascade that increases cGMP and relaxes the smooth muscles. This relaxation allows blood to flow into the penis, producing an erection. By blocking PDE5, Foagra helps sustain higher levels of cGMP for longer periods, thereby enhancing the body’s natural response to sexual stimulation.
Onset and Duration
Most people notice the effects of Foagra within a pragmatic timeframe after taking the dose, typically within 30 to 60 minutes, though individual responses can vary. The duration of action may extend for several hours, offering a window in which sexual activity may occur. It is important to plan around the medication and avoid activities that could be hindered by delayed onset or variability in response. Eating a large or high-fat meal can delay absorption for some individuals, potentially affecting how quickly the effects are felt.

Underlying Conditions and Co-Medications
Men with certain health conditions—such as cardiovascular disease, hypertension, diabetes, kidney or liver impairment, or neurological disorders affecting sexual function—require careful assessment before using Foagra. Some medications, particularly nitrates used for chest pain, interact with PDE5 inhibitors and can cause dangerous fluctuations in blood pressure. A clinician will review current therapies to avoid adverse interactions and to tailor the most appropriate treatment plan.

When to Seek Urgent Medical Attention
While rare, certain reactions require urgent care. Seek immediate assistance if you experience symptoms such as sudden vision loss, chest pain, swelling of the ankles or feet, or a prolonged erection lasting more than four hours (priapism). These scenarios require urgent medical evaluation and should not be self-treated.
Interactions and Contraindications
Foagra can interact with a range of other medicines. Notably, nitrates used for heart conditions can produce dangerous drops in blood pressure when taken with PDE5 inhibitors like Foagra. Other potential interactions include certain antibiotics, antifungals, and HIV medications, as well as some herbal supplements. A full medication review with a healthcare professional is essential before starting Foagra to avoid serious adverse effects. Do not start Foagra if you have recently taken nitrates or if you have a history of certain heart conditions without a doctor’s guidance.
